At The Little Gym, there’s a fun environment, but our purpose is serious. That’s why we adopt a proprietary philosophy called Three-Dimensional Learning, where physical activity is a channel to nurture all dimensions of your child.
The three-dimensional learning approach for skill development means that in every class we offer, we promote growth in three holistic dimensions – Cognitive Enrichment (Brain Boost), Physical (Get Moving), and Citizenship (Citizen Kid). An innovative educator, musician, and kinesiologist, Robin Wes envisioned a stimulating place where children could explore their physical development while also growing socially, emotionally, and intellectually. He opened the first The Little Gym in 1976 in Bellevue, Washington, and infused those early classes with the same positive, non-competitive spirit that characterizes us today. Forty years later, children at The Little Gym of Pinheiro Manso, in Porto, experience the benefits of “Serious Fun” with the same spirit with which the first was founded…
